Wetlook is a fetish involving sexual arousal from the sight of people wearing wet clothing. Unlike related water-based interests, the focus is specifically on the visual and tactile qualities of clothing that has become soaked.

Wetlook is a sexual fetish in which individuals experience arousal from seeing people wearing clothing that has become wet or soaked with water. The focus of the fetish is not on nudity or the removal of clothing, but rather on how garments look, feel, and cling to the body when saturated with water. Common materials of interest include denim, silk, cotton, business attire, formal wear, and sportswear.
The appeal of wetlook can be understood through several dimensions. Visually, wet clothing becomes semi-transparent and clings to the body's contours, creating a unique aesthetic that combines the dressed and undressed states. The way fabric changes its appearance, texture, and weight when wet provides sensory stimulation that practitioners find distinctly appealing. For some, the unexpected or spontaneous nature of getting clothes wet adds an element of surprise and transgression.
Wetlook scenarios can range from fully clothed swimming and showering to being caught in rain while wearing specific types of clothing. Some enthusiasts are particularly drawn to certain garment types when wet, such as formal business suits, jeans, athletic wear, or specific fabrics. The fetish often intersects with clothing fetishism more broadly, as the specific type of garment worn while wet is significant for many practitioners.
The wetlook community has a well-established online presence with dedicated websites, forums, and content producers. Photography and video content are central to the community, with professional and amateur creators producing material featuring models in various wet clothing scenarios. Events and gatherings specifically for wetlook enthusiasts also exist in some regions.
Wetlook is generally considered a benign fetish with minimal associated risks. It is practiced consensually and does not inherently involve harm or non-consent. The main practical considerations involve water safety, protecting electronic devices, and managing wet clothing afterward.

The term wetlook emerged from within the fetish community to describe the specific interest in the visual appearance of wet clothing on the body. It distinguishes this interest from broader water-related fetishes or the wearing of waterproof or shiny clothing. The term has been in common use since at least the 1980s and gained wider recognition with the growth of internet communities.
The aesthetic appreciation of wet clothing has historical precedents in art and culture. Classical paintings and sculptures often depicted wet drapery clinging to the body as a way to suggest the human form beneath clothing. The ancient Greek sculptural tradition of wet drapery, seen in works like the Parthenon friezes, celebrated the visual effect of fabric adhering to the body. While these artistic traditions were not explicitly sexual, they demonstrate a long-standing cultural fascination with the visual qualities that the wetlook fetish celebrates.
The modern wetlook community developed significantly with the rise of the internet, which provided a platform for enthusiasts to share content, discuss their interests, and organize. Dedicated magazines and video producers existed before the internet era, but digital platforms greatly expanded the community's reach and visibility.
